MEDIATION IN SAUDI ARABIA: AN EMPIRICAL INQUIRY INTO AWARENESS, EFFECTIVENESS AND REFORM

Authors

  • Emad Hussein Author

Keywords

Mediation,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R), Saudi Arabia, Empirical Survey, Dispute Resolution Reform

Abstract

This article presents the findings of one of the first large-scale empirical studies on reconciliation and mediation in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ia. Based on survey data from 384 participants across diverse professional, academic, and social backgrounds, it examines levels of awareness, patterns of utilisation, perceived effectiveness, and key obstacles to mediation within the Kingdom. While mediation enjoys high levels of recognition and is widely regarded as effective compared to litigation, its actual adoption remains uneven, reflecting structural, cultural, and institutional barriers. The study highlights gaps in awareness, trust, and regulatory frameworks, while also identifying the qualities and competencies required of mediators to foster credibility. Comparative insights—particularly from Singapore’s mature mediation ecosystem and global findings from the SIDRA Survey—are used to frame recommendations for reform. The article situates mediation within the broader Vision 2030 agenda, arguing that institutionalisation and innovation, including AI integration, are pivotal for mediation’s future in Saudi Arabia.
